In post 15, ItalianoVD wrote:I know a few players in the playerlist (SJReaver, Frogsterking, & Walter)

I don’t know the others, but this is for everyone...

1. What is your mafia experience?
2. What is your play style strength(s)? Weakness(es)? Do you know?
3. In your opinion, what is the most important thing to look for while scumhunting? While townreading?

I’ll go first.
  • - This is my 5th game game onsite, however, I have been playing the wolf/village variation of the game on a forum called WeBL since about 2006. I’m still learning how to play the game on this platform; trying to get the terms down and all that; still learning the roles and alignment s and slots and all that, so by mafia standards I’m still a noob. ;)
    - I’d have to say my strength is the ability to townread players. Because of my overall experience I am right on village/town reads probably about 80-85% of the time all time. It’s obviously not that high on here, but still fairly high enough, I’d say about 55%. My weakness is scumhunting. A large part of this is my overthinking. Many times I’ve talked myself out of scumreads or finding wolves because of this. No matter how much I’ve tried to alleviate this flaw it keeps biting me in the butt, so I figured I’d focus on my strength and try to keep strengthening that.
    - I think looking for inconsistencies and either passiveness or aggressiveness given the context. When I townread, it’s mainly gut sometimes as I can’t point to something specific, but I’d say I look for a player being disagreeable and/or a player who has his own thoughts and mind and doesn’t go with the crowd.
